Output 2f6c355ed90cb30560feb426b599624280aab6b6171d836fd950ff464eef27ba:0

value
39906824
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c19ef48ce6f34e66becb22cf2780c17360d1530 OP_EQUAL
address
34FbutZoXbpw6461Yc6JoUdZ9VtNrXCuQp
transaction
2f6c355ed90cb30560feb426b599624280aab6b6171d836fd950ff464eef27ba
confirmations
393380
spent
true